Water productivity, GDP per cubic meter of freshwater withdrawal in Eswatini
Eswatini: Water productivity, GDP per cubic meter of freshwater withdrawal was 4.22 constant 2015 US$ GDP per cubic meter of total freshwater withdrawal in 2022. ▲ Rising
Water productivity, GDP per cubic meter of freshwater withdrawal in Eswatini, 1980–2022
Source: Food and Agriculture Organization (AQUASTAT), World Bank, and OECD (2026) – processed by Our World in Data. Measured in constant 2015 US$ GDP per cubic meter of total freshwater withdrawal.
Analysis
The most recent figure for water productivity, gdp per cubic meter of freshwater withdrawal in Eswatini is 4.22 constant 2015 US$ GDP per cubic meter of total freshwater withdrawal, measured in 2022. That is the highest value across all 43 years on record.
The figure is up 0.4% on the previous year and up 24.5% over ten years.
Over the whole period, water productivity, gdp per cubic meter of freshwater withdrawal in Eswatini peaked at 4.22 constant 2015 US$ GDP per cubic meter of total freshwater withdrawal in 2022 and was at its lowest, 1.11 constant 2015 US$ GDP per cubic meter of total freshwater withdrawal, in 1980.
That places Eswatini 161st out of 179 countries with data for 2022, putting it in the bottom quarter.
The long-run direction has been consistently rising across the 43 years of available data.

About this data
Water productivity is calculated as total gross domestic product (GDP), measured in constant 2015 US$ divided by annual total water withdrawal.
